After installing ORBX global & England my installed 'Traffic X' is showing virtually no traffic at major airports such as Heathrow or Dubai for example. Occasionally just one aircraft might appear and if I use the drop-down 'view' facility I might see just the occasional aircraft flying 'en-route' ( yes... traffic amount slider makes no difference and I do wait for traffic to build up )........... ORBX AI for New Zealand and Australia and G.A for North America is working just fine, but the rest of the world's major airports are devoid of aircraft ( except ORBX parked static aircraft)  Any ideas would be greatly appreciated.  I have very little understanding of how to search FSX or ORBX software to change files, etc so would appreciate any explanation to be as basic as possible. I have searched the forum for answers but must admit I found some of the file names and fixes, etc, very difficult to understand.  My installed FSX has all the service packs and my OS is Windows 10. Traffic X worked perfectly before installing ORBX products........'Just Flight' support have advised I seek a resolution from ORBX as apparently they find this a very common problem after customers install ORBX products.

If you deactivate orbx in the scenery library, does the traffic return to Heathrow as an example? It's always worth going non-orbx to see if the problem persists or not.

 

Just retick the orbx boxes to get the scenery back again.

 

If default works for you, is there some feature on Traffic X to rebuild the database after installing new scenery? If there is, then make sure Orbx is reactivated in the library before running it.

 

Do you have payware airports for the ones you mention, or just Orbx or default? Duplicate airport files can cause issues, though normally it is too much traffic parked ontop of eachother.

 

I don't use orbx airports or traffic x but just tried Orbx England Heathrow and it is full of traffic using World of AI stuff.
